Output 2346454148c3c32df785c27b1bb151a0c595c3ad5bf210c6a5bd6a535db67dda:9

value
288790490
script pubkey
OP_HASH160 OP_PUSHBYTES_20 751100f1cf1b4d95a723d3da274ed48c94425a8d OP_EQUAL
address
MJa9fK1sW27NcFq2C6bL6WVwGFN498r5A1
transaction
2346454148c3c32df785c27b1bb151a0c595c3ad5bf210c6a5bd6a535db67dda
spent
true